The classic television sitcom “I Love Lucy” will make its long-awaited Blu-ray debut on November 5. Paramount Home Entertainment has announced the release of “I Love Lucy: The Complete Series” on high-definition Blu-ray discs. This comprehensive collection promises to offer fans both old and new an enhanced viewing experience of the pioneering comedy series.
Starring Lucille Ball and Desi Arnaz as Lucy and Ricky Ricardo, “I Love Lucy” broke new ground when it first aired between 1951 to 1957. The show quickly became a massive success and cultural touchstone for its hilarious portrayal of an eccentric housewife and her Cuban bandleader husband. It continues to attract large audiences over 70 years later.
The upcoming Blu-ray set restores all 180 classic episodes to near-pristine quality. It also contains rare and previously unseen bonus features. An early pilot episode has been restored from film, allowing a fresh look at the show’s beginnings. One episode has also been newly colorized. Audio commentaries and radio broadcasts from Ball’s early career provide additional insights. Extensive production details give context on the cast and television era.
Die-hard fans will especially appreciate an unreleased pilot episode offering a glimpse of the show’s initial concept. Rare footage and a colorized program provide novel perspectives.
